The Fab Mom On 2: Baby Show For New Parents Coming To LA

New parents trying to figure out the ups and downs of an infant to care for can attend the first ever LA Baby Show, the country's largest baby show for expectant and new parents, at The Magic Box at The Reef  on Saturday and Sunday in Downtown LA.

New celebrity mom Ali Fedotowsky of "The Bachelorette" fame and will be doing the official ribbon cutting at 10 a.m. Saturday.

The show will be packed with hundreds of vendors of top products and local services for pregnancy, baby and family fun. Parents can choose from a menu of topical seminars featuring OB-GYNs, pediatricians, midwives, lactation consultants and baby-sleep experts. There will be all sorts of special features, from the show's stroller test track to special relaxation lounges for moms and dads.

Renowned baby-gear authority and social media phenomenon Jamie Grayson, The BabyGuy, will be the keynote speaker, Harvey Karp, nationally renowned pediatrician, child development specialist and best-selling author of "The Happiest Baby on the Block" and inventor of the new smart-sleeper The SNOO is a featured speaker on both days.

The show's charity partners are Cookies For Kids' Cancer and the GOOD+ Foundation.
